Sypnosis: A young boy lives with his small time trash journalist dad and his grandfather. The town has a large factory that shapes like a cloth iron that releases steam. His older brother is a baseball player who went to US. His brother's high school age girlfriend is making a move on him, a strange gal on a scooter arrived who beats his head with her bass guitar. Strange things like a robot and cat's ears are coming out of his head. What makes it so appealing to me is that aside from the usual pubescent sexual anxiety, confusion and jealousy, there's a strong Freudian subtext underneath all this (symbolism, Oedipus Complex)
